Split AC Prices Set To Hike By 15-20 Per Cent

ACs gets costlier this year owing to upgradation cost of models.

Friday, February 03, 2012:
Summers are not going to be very pleasant this year! The AC prices are set to rise by 10 to 20 per cent this summer. Industrial sources revealed that this hike in prices is due to the combination of factors such as dollar-rupee volatility and the pressure on input cost. Spit AC prices are said to rise even more due to the upgradation cost involved.

The Bureau of Energy Efficiency (BEE) has enhanced the energy standards of split AC to a higher level in line with the Energy Conservation' programme'. Star-rated split ACs have a higher energy efficiency ratio in comparison to last year's same star units. As a result, 5-star rank will come down to 4-star. All this will require an additional investment in R&D and increased input cost which would ultimately result into the hike in retail prices, explains an Energy Conservation programme.
According to industry sources, LG and Blue Star has launched their 2012 models with increased prices. The 15 per cent additional cost may go up further in the summers. For example, the new range of air-conditioners that are launched by different companies in the market are tagged for at Rs 19,500 for a 1-tonne unit, as against Rs 17,500 last year.
